What kind of unit should I get?
The right storage unit size depends on what you plan to store and how much space you need to move around your items.
5x5 or 5x10 units are great for smaller loads, such as chairs, lamps, small furniture pieces, boxes, books, and documents.
10x10 or 10x15 units work well for larger furniture, bicycles, appliances, and the contents of a small apartment.
10x20 or 10x30 units can typically fit the contents of a three-bedroom home, including large furniture and multiple appliances.
If you’re unsure which size is best, a unit size calculator can help estimate the right fit based on the items you’re planning to store – helping you avoid paying for more space than you need.

Can you store cars in self storage?
Yes, most standard vehicles can be stored in self storage units. A 10x20 unit typically provides enough space for a car, while outdoor or designated parking areas may be available for larger vehicles.
What can you not put in storage?
For safety reasons, most self storage facilities restrict certain items. These commonly include:
- Hazardous, flammable, or toxic materials
- Perishable food
- Live plants or animals
- Cash, firearms, or irreplaceable valuables
